West End begins plan to change neighborhood image
Friday, March 19, 2010

The West End embarked on a six-month master plan process Wednesday with a wine-and-cheese reception at Artifacts, a home furnishings warehouse.

The stakeholder-directed process begins with a new branding effort to change the image of the West End, starting with a new name, the West End Village.

Dru Simeone, executive director of the West Pittsburgh Partnership, said the partnership has been working for years "to transition the West End from being the most disconnected, neglected part of the city and to blow wide open the doors for riverfront, housing and commercial development."

The master plan is getting $150,000 from state Sen. Wayne Fontana, D-Brookline.
